Output 9543085433f9664af1347e6238016734e331dbc63d66cc625473585d86e6920a:0

value
12000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 666ee1153e5f5309e9184e774dbcf9216ee83c60 OP_EQUAL
address
3B2dg8kXbthjirxMFQymSmouFBKgFYzYM8
transaction
9543085433f9664af1347e6238016734e331dbc63d66cc625473585d86e6920a
spent
true